From Technician to Leader: ITSM Career Growth Strategies
Transitioning from a technician role in the realm of IT Service Management (ITSM) leadership can be a fulfilling journey. Employing your technical foundation while refining essential leadership skills is key to navigating this trajectory.
First of all, prioritize systematic training programs and certifications which elevate your ITSM knowledge base. Comprehend industry best practices such as those found in ITIL, COBIT, and ISO/IEC 20000. Building relationships with seasoned ITSM professionals can provide invaluable insights.
Diligently participate in industry events, join professional organizations, and collaborate with peers to widen your network.
- Demonstrate strong communication, problem-solving, and decision-making skills.
- Seek out opportunities to lead projects and teams, showcasing your guidance abilities.
- Remain informed on emerging ITSM trends and technologies through continuous learning.
Remember, perseverance and a willingness to learn are crucial for fulfilling your ITSM leadership goals. By intelligently refining your skills and expanding your network, you can triumphantly transition from a technician to a respected leader in the ITSM field.

Embark on Building Your Success Story: A Roadmap for IT Service Management Careers
A career in IT Service Management delivers a wealth of avenues for individuals passionate about technology and consumer satisfaction. Creating a successful journey within this dynamic field needs a well-defined roadmap, one that navigates you through the intricacies of service delivery and cultivates essential skills.
Start by identifying your abilities and matching them with particular roles within IT Service Management. Prominent paths feature service desk analyst, support engineer, incident manager, and change manager, each bringing a unique aspect to the overall service lifecycle.
- Get industry-recognized certifications.
- Enhance your proficient skills in areas such as help desk systems, ticketing systems, and IT infrastructure management.
- Connect with other professionals in the field through meetups to grow your knowledge and build valuable connections.
Unending learning is vital in IT Service Management. Stay current with the latest trends, technologies, and best practices through webinars.
